Why negative audience exclusions matter in Meta Ads
Negative audience exclusions are one of the most underused levers in Meta Ads. Most teams spend hours refining interest stacks, lookalikes, and creative angles, but far less time removing people who should never enter the funnel. That’s a mistake. Every impression delivered to a poor-fit user creates an opportunity cost: the budget spent on that click or view cannot be used to reach a more valuable person. When exclusions are built from real-world behavioral signals, they become a defense system against inefficiency.
The challenge is that manual exclusions usually lag behind reality. A buyer may switch from research mode to purchase mode in a few days. A B2B lead may browse pricing pages, then abandon because they’re a competitor, student, or existing customer. AI marketing automation can detect these patterns sooner than a human can, then apply exclusion logic before the next wave of spend goes out.
What signals should trigger exclusion logic?
The best AI-generated exclusion lists are built from a blend of search and site behavior signals. Alone, each signal can be noisy. Together, they form a more reliable picture of intent and fit.
- High-frequency but low-intent search queries such as “free,” “template,” “jobs,” or “definition” for commercial campaigns
- Repeated visits to support, careers, or investor pages without engagement with product or pricing content
- Short sessions with no scroll depth, no CTA clicks, and no return visits
- Multiple visits from the same IP or company domain that align with competitors, agencies, or job seekers
- Post-conversion behavior that suggests the user has already purchased, booked, or subscribed
A practical example: a SaaS company running Meta Ads to promote a demo request may find that users who repeatedly visit the help center but never view pricing have a low close rate. An AI system can flag that segment, compare it against historical conversion data, and add it to a negative audience exclusion list. The result is not just lower CPCs or CPMs; it is better downstream conversion quality.
How AI marketing automation builds exclusion lists
AI marketing automation improves exclusions by moving from static rules to adaptive decision-making. Instead of manually saying, “Exclude everyone who visited the careers page,” the model can learn which combinations of actions predict low lifetime value or no conversion at all. This is especially useful in accounts with high traffic volumes, multiple offers, or long buying cycles.
A common workflow looks like this: first, collect first-party site behavior and search data. Next, normalize events into meaningful intent buckets, such as research, comparison, purchase, support, or employment. Then, score each segment against conversion outcomes. Finally, auto-generate exclusion recommendations based on statistically significant negative patterns. Over time, the model learns which behavioral signals are most predictive of wasted spend reduction.
| Signal source | Example signal | Possible exclusion action | Business impact |
|---|---|---|---|
| Search behavior | Queries with ‘free’ + product name | Exclude low-intent prospecting audiences | Higher lead quality |
| Site behavior | 3+ visits to careers page | Exclude job seekers and research-only visitors | Lower wasted impressions |
| Engagement | Bounce after <10 seconds | Exclude low-engagement retargeting segment | Improved remarketing efficiency |
| Purchase activity | Recent checkout completion | Exclude recent buyers from acquisition campaigns | Avoid redundant spend |
Tip: Start with exclusions that are easy to validate, such as recent purchasers, job seekers, and repeat support-page visitors. Once you confirm lift, expand into AI-scored behavioral clusters.
Real-world use cases by business model
Different businesses need different exclusion strategies. The same behavioral signal can mean something entirely different in ecommerce, B2B SaaS, or local services. The goal is not to exclude aggressively; it is to exclude intelligently.
- Ecommerce: exclude recent purchasers, heavy coupon hunters, and users who only browse shipping or return policies
- B2B SaaS: exclude competitors, vendors, current customers, and leads whose browsing patterns align with job research
- Lead gen services: exclude users who repeatedly view FAQ pages but never submit forms or book calls
- Education brands: exclude existing students, alumni, and users researching scholarships rather than programs
- Local service businesses: exclude out-of-area visitors or repeat visitors who only consume informational blog content
For example, a home services company may discover that users who read multiple DIY articles and spend less than 15 seconds on service pages rarely convert. Feeding that pattern into AI marketing automation allows the platform to suppress similar users from prospecting campaigns. That creates a cleaner funnel and reduces wasted spend across the account.

How to implement AI-powered exclusions without over-filtering
One of the biggest risks in exclusion management is excluding too much. If your rules are too broad, you may remove audiences that would have converted later. The solution is to combine confidence thresholds with holdout testing. Start with a conservative exclusion model, compare performance against a control group, and only scale the rules that improve net results.
A solid implementation process includes these steps:
- Define your conversion outcomes clearly, including qualified leads, purchases, and repeat revenue
- Collect first-party site and search signals with proper consent and tracking hygiene
- Build intent clusters from observed behavior instead of relying on one-off events
- Score segments based on historical conversion lift or loss
- Deploy exclusions gradually and measure incrementality, not just CTR or CPC
This matters because Meta Ads optimization is not just about making the platform spend less. It is about making the platform spend better. When you remove low-probability users from the delivery pool, the algorithm can learn faster from stronger signals, which often improves campaign stability as well as efficiency.
Metrics to watch after launching exclusion lists
To know whether AI-generated exclusions are working, look beyond surface metrics. CPC may fall, but that does not automatically mean the strategy is creating value. You need to track the downstream effect on lead quality, revenue, and conversion rates.
| Metric | What it tells you | Why it matters |
|---|---|---|
| Cost per qualified lead | Whether spend is producing better prospects | Direct indicator of funnel quality |
| Conversion rate by audience | How excluded vs. non-excluded segments behave | Validates the exclusion model |
| Revenue per session | Value generated by traffic quality | Measures real business impact |
| Frequency and reach | Whether exclusions are tightening delivery | Helps avoid over-saturation |
| Assisted conversion rate | How exclusions affect multi-touch paths | Important for longer sales cycles |
In many accounts, the first sign of success is not dramatic scale, but cleaner efficiency: fewer irrelevant leads, less remarketing fatigue, and better alignment between audience intent and offer. A simple framework for marketing teams
If you want to get started this quarter, use a simple framework. First, identify the top three sources of low-quality traffic in your account. Second, map those sources to observable search or behavioral signals. Third, create exclusion rules for the most obvious waste. Fourth, graduate the successful rules into AI-scored automation. This keeps the process manageable while still delivering meaningful wasted spend reduction.
Here is a practical starting point:
- Exclude recent converters from acquisition campaigns
- Exclude employees, vendors, and competitors when domain data is available
- Exclude users whose behavior matches support-only or careers-only patterns
- Exclude low-engagement visitors from retargeting pools after a test period
- Review and refresh exclusions monthly using performance data
The smartest Meta Ads teams are moving from static audience management to signal-driven audience governance. That shift makes campaigns more resilient, especially when tracking, creative performance, and audience saturation are all changing at once.
